The breed's exclusive folded ears are made by an incompletely dominant gene that has an effect on the cartilage of the ears, leading to the ears to fold ahead and downward, supplying a cap-like appearance to the head. More compact, tightly folded ears established inside of a cap-like fashion are favored into a free fold and bigger ear.

Scottish Folds are available every single feasible coat coloration and pattern mix. This rainbow of colors extends to their eyes as well. Every single coat color provides a designated eye shade to choose it. Several Scottish Fold cats have copper or golden eyes.

Osteochondrodysplasia is a disease that is unique to Scottish Folds. It was discovered that if a folded ear Scottish fold was bred to another folded ear, many of the offspring developed a severe crippling lameness early in life. Cats affected had shortened, malformed legs and tail as well as abnormalities affecting the growth plates and spine. Scottish folds should be bred ONLY folded ear to straight ear and are not to be bred by people who are not dedicated to the health and well-being of these animals. We genetically test all our breeding cats for the fold gene and never, ever breed fold to fold.
